## Artifact Signing — SDK Parity Notes (Weekly Sync)

Kestrel SDK for Android reached parity with the Swift client this sprint: offline queueing, batched telemetry, and retry semantics now match. Both SDKs ship as signed artifacts from the same pipeline. Remaining gap: background sync throttling, targeted next sprint. Verify both release bundles before tagging. Both artifacts validate against the shared signing key below.

signing key of kawig-fafog = bky19_6Fypv1qws7J8qJtaYjX

## Query Planner Regression (Orchidbase 4.2)

After the 4.2 upgrade, the Orchidbase planner may choose a full scan for queries joining the ledger and accounts tables when statistics are stale. Symptoms: report queries that normally finish in seconds run for minutes, and CPU on the primary climbs steadily. Mitigation: run a manual stats refresh on both tables, then verify the plan switched back to the index join. Do not toggle planner hints without approval. Escalation criteria and the verification queries are documented on this page:

runbook for tagug-hafog: https://jira.lumiclabs.internal/projects/pages/pages/9773c0d8

Step 7: Enable the contrast audit gate

This step turns on the Lumenlens color-contrast checker in the Fernbright CI pipeline. The audit runs read-only against rendered pages; it has no write access and stores only pass/fail summaries. Reviewers should confirm the scanner service account stays scoped to the preview environment. The gate activates with the following configuration.

settings of fahag-haduf:
[ulaox]
port = 8443
region = south-2
host = ulaox.lumiccorp.internal
timeout_ms = 500
retries = 8

Night-shift staff: Floor 4 of the Tellhaven Building opens this week. After 21:00, access is via the rear stairwell only; the lifts are locked out overnight during the settling period. Complete a walk-through of the new floor once per shift and log it. The stairwell keypad accepts the code below.

badge for yahop-fawep: bdg-XBKXI-68071